A Warm Afternoon at the Pluimveemuseum: DPC BBQ 2026
On 1 July 2026, Dutch Poultry Centre welcomed colleagues, partners, and friends from across the poultry sector to the Pluimveemuseum in Barneveld for our annual DPC BBQ. Against the backdrop of this historic setting, the afternoon offered a relaxed and informal opportunity to reconnect, exchange ideas, and strengthen the relationships that keep our sector moving forward.
Reflecting on a Season of Progress
Before the barbecue began, we took a moment to look back on a season marked by meaningful developments within DPC. The programme touched on some of the challenges currently facing the sector, including the ongoing impact of nitrogen regulations, as well as the steady progress the organisation has made in recent months.
Several milestones stood out. DPC introduced a refreshed corporate identity and updated logo, reflecting the organisation's evolving role in the sector. International activities continue to expand, and new initiatives such as the DPC Round Table and the Business Meets Science Event have added valuable new platforms for connection and knowledge exchange within the community.
